Major status always exists on certain electrical lines in the subsystem. This status changes
only on initiation or termination of an instruction. Substatus exists in the subsystem only
during initiation and after termination of an instruction.
Priority of Status
When two or more major statuses exist simultaneously, the subsystem sends the higher
priority status.
For these subsystems, major statuses rank as follows (highest priority
listed first):
.
'
Channel Absent
Channel Alert
Attention* (Card Jam Only)
Instruction Rejected
Data Alert
Intermediate
Attention" (Other than Card Jam)
Load Operation Complete*
Device Busy*
'
Channel Busy
Channel Ready
Instruction Rejected is never stored in the subsystem.
This is a transient condition that
is reflected to the processing system only in response to the instruction being rejected.
Reflection of the
Instruction Rejected major status never affects the status currently
stored.
'
*Attention inhibits existence of Load Operation Complete and Device Busy.
